About Applied Intuition

Applied Intuition is the vehicle intelligence company that accelerates the global adoption of safe, AI-driven machines. Founded in 2017 and now valued at $15 billion following its recent Series F funding round, Applied Intuition delivers the Vehicle OS, Self-Driving System, and toolchain to help customers build intelligent vehicles and shorten time to market. 18 of the top 20 global automakers and major programs across the Department of Defense trust Applied Intuition's solutions to deliver vehicle intelligence. Applied Intuition services the automotive, defense, trucking, construction, mining, and agriculture industries and is headquartered in Mountain View, CA, with offices in Washington, D.C., San Diego, CA, Ft. Walton Beach, FL, Ann Arbor, MI, London, Stuttgart, Munich, Stockholm, Bangalore, Seoul, and Tokyo. Learn more at applied.co.

About the role

Join our rapidly growing, late-stage startup as a Senior Accountant. You’ll play a critical role in supporting our global accounting operations, optimizing processes, and ensuring accuracy as we prepare for an IPO. This is a hands-on position requiring strong NetSuite skills, experience with multi-entity and multi-currency consolidations, and a passion for building scalable processes in a fast-paced environment.

At Applied Intuition, you will:

  • Manage and execute the monthly, quarterly, and annual close processes, ensuring timely and accurate reporting
  • Prepare and review journal entries and account reconciliations
  • Maintain and improve the integrity of the general ledger and financial records
  • Assist in developing, documenting, and implementing accounting policies and procedures to support SOX compliance and IPO readiness
  • Collaborate with outsourced international accounting partners to ensure quality and timely deliverables
  • Prepare management reports and variance analyses for leadership
  • Support external audits, including preparing work papers and responding to auditor requests
  • Identify and implement process improvements to shorten the close timeline and enhance reporting accuracy
  • Assist with ad hoc projects and cross-functional initiatives as needed
  • Lead all aspects of Accounts Payable operations, including invoice processing, vendor payments, and reconciliation
  • Own daily cash operations and bank reconciliations

We're looking for someone who has: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field; CPA or progress toward CPA preferred
  • 4+ years of relevant accounting experience, ideally with a mix of Big 4 public accounting and software/technology company roles
  • Proficiency with NetSuite is required
  • Strong understanding of U.S. GAAP and experience supporting SOX controls
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and communication skills
  • Ability to adapt and thrive in a fast-paced, high-growth environment

Nice to have:

  • Experience working with international teams or outsourced partners
  • IPO and audit experience
